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1628 connectés 

  FORUM HardWare.fr
  Programmation
  VB/VBA/VBS

  [resolu]Remplir une listbox avec bdd access

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

[resolu]Remplir une listbox avec bdd access

n°1392801
Dachocapic
Posté le 22-06-2006 à 14:10:30  profilanswer
 

Bonjour,je cherche un moyen de remplir une listbox par le contenu dune de mes tables access.
 
J'ai deja fait avec une textbox,il suffit de selectionner la datasource puis le datafield,mais apparement avec une listbox ca ne fonctionne pas ? :pfff:  
 
J'ai une liste de nom, et pouvoir en selectionner un dans ma listbox.
 
Merci de votre aide. :)


Message édité par Dachocapic le 27-06-2006 à 15:15:30
mood
Publicité
Posté le 22-06-2006 à 14:10:30  profilanswer
 

n°1393282
jpcheck
Pioupiou
Posté le 22-06-2006 à 23:36:30  profilanswer
 

et en passant par le rowsource ?

n°1393550
belsuncett​e
Posté le 23-06-2006 à 11:46:46  profilanswer
 

Je croyais que ça marchait aussi avec un datasource, mais sinon tu peux remplir ta liste avec une requête :
 
Si ta base source est bd, la listbox à remplir Liste, la table source Table et Champ l'attribut que tu veux mettre dans ta table :
 
  Dim Requete As DAO.Recordset
  Set Requete = db.OpenRecordset("SELECT Champ FROM Table" )
  Requete.MoveFirst
 
  Do While Not Requete.EOF
    Liste.AddItem (Requete![Champ])
    Requete.MoveNext
  Loop
   
  Requete.Close
 
Moi c'est ce que je fais en ce moment en VB6 et ça marche nikel.

n°1395056
Dachocapic
Posté le 26-06-2006 à 15:49:58  profilanswer
 

Salut, j'ai une erreur lorsque je tente ton code :  
 
erreur 91
 
variabe objet ou variable bloc with non defini.  
 
sinom cest quoi le rowsource ?
Je suis debutant en vb hein, comme vous pouvez le voir.  
 
merci de votre aide.

n°1395069
jpcheck
Pioupiou
Posté le 26-06-2006 à 15:54:52  profilanswer
 

Dachocapic a écrit :

Salut, j'ai une erreur lorsque je tente ton code :  
 
erreur 91
 
variabe objet ou variable bloc with non defini.  
 
sinom cest quoi le rowsource ?
Je suis debutant en vb hein, comme vous pouvez le voir.  
 
merci de votre aide.


le row source est une liste d'éléments qui te sert de source pour ta liste. les éléments de la dite liste s'afficheront dans ta lisbox.

n°1395084
Dachocapic
Posté le 26-06-2006 à 16:10:29  profilanswer
 

Ok heu ... ca se trouve ou ce truc,ca marche comment ?

n°1395087
jpcheck
Pioupiou
Posté le 26-06-2006 à 16:14:10  profilanswer
 

Dachocapic a écrit :

Ok heu ... ca se trouve ou ce truc,ca marche comment ?


dans le visual basic editor, quand tu cliques sur ta listbox, regarde dans la fenetre de propriétés. Tu as l'options rowsource de disponible. Tu y mets la liste en question et ca marche tout seul :p

n°1395093
Dachocapic
Posté le 26-06-2006 à 16:18:18  profilanswer
 

Peut etre que j'ai de la merde dans les yeux, mais je trouve pas ^^  
 
C'est dans quel catégorie ?données ?  
 
Je suis sous VB6 au fait.

n°1395105
jpcheck
Pioupiou
Posté le 26-06-2006 à 16:25:46  profilanswer
 

Dachocapic a écrit :

Peut etre que j'ai de la merde dans les yeux, mais je trouve pas ^^  
 
C'est dans quel catégorie ?données ?  
 
Je suis sous VB6 au fait.


jpeux po répondre alors  :whistle:  :sweat:

n°1395772
Dachocapic
Posté le 27-06-2006 à 15:15:07  profilanswer
 

j'ai trouvé :)  
 
http://www.webprofesseur.com/vb6/11188N9.HTM
 
merci quand meme a toi d'avoir essayé :)


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  VB/VBA/VBS

  [resolu]Remplir une listbox avec bdd access

 

Sujets relatifs
[RESOLU]erreur de syntaxC# et Access : Help please
procedure trop longue résolu[Résolu]Récupérer l'id du dernier enregistrement d'une table MySql
[résolu]Décalage de vignettesRemplir inputs via une liste deroulante(select)
[RESOLU] Créer un document RTF avec du PHP[Résolu] [DOM Scripting] Afficher/masquer des images
[RESOLU]Créer ma barre d'outil avec VB[RESOLU] Problème méthode GET
Plus de sujets relatifs à : [resolu]Remplir une listbox avec bdd access


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R